.ft-scroll-cta{position:fixed;left:50%;bottom:var(--ft-space-5);z-index:380;transform:translate(-50%) translateY(16px);max-width:calc(100% - var(--ft-space-7));opacity:0;pointer-events:none;transition:opacity .24s ease,transform .24s ease}.ft-scroll-cta[hidden]{display:none}.ft-scroll-cta.is-visible{opacity:1;transform:translate(-50%) translateY(0);pointer-events:auto}.ft-scroll-cta__inner{display:flex;align-items:center;gap:var(--ft-space-4);padding:var(--ft-space-3) var(--ft-space-5);background:var(--ft-white);border:1px solid var(--ft-gray-100);border-radius:var(--ft-radius-pill);box-shadow:var(--ft-shadow-lg)}.ft-scroll-cta__tagline{margin:0;font-family:var(--ft-font-body);font-size:var(--ft-fs-body);line-height:var(--ft-lh-body);color:var(--ft-navy);white-space:nowrap}.ft-scroll-cta__actions{display:flex;align-items:center;gap:var(--ft-space-2)}.ft-scroll-cta__btn{display:inline-flex;align-items:center;justify-content:center;padding:8px 18px;font-family:var(--ft-font-body);font-size:var(--ft-fs-body);font-weight:var(--ft-fw-semibold);line-height:1.2;text-decoration:none;border-radius:var(--ft-radius-pill);border:1px solid transparent;cursor:pointer;white-space:nowrap;transition:background .2s ease,color .2s ease,border-color .2s ease,box-shadow .2s ease}.ft-scroll-cta__btn--primary{background:linear-gradient(135deg,var(--ft-navy),var(--ft-cyan));color:var(--ft-white)}.ft-scroll-cta__btn--primary:hover,.ft-scroll-cta__btn--primary:focus-visible{background:linear-gradient(135deg,var(--ft-cyan),var(--ft-cyan-hover));color:var(--ft-white);outline:none;box-shadow:0 0 0 3px color-mix(in srgb,var(--ft-cyan) 30%,transparent)}.ft-scroll-cta__btn--secondary{background:transparent;color:var(--ft-navy);border-color:var(--ft-gray-200)}.ft-scroll-cta__btn--secondary:hover,.ft-scroll-cta__btn--secondary:focus-visible{background:var(--ft-gray-100);color:var(--ft-navy);outline:none;box-shadow:0 0 0 3px color-mix(in srgb,var(--ft-cyan) 25%,transparent)}.ft-scroll-cta__dismiss{display:inline-flex;align-items:center;justify-content:center;width:32px;height:32px;padding:0;margin:0;background:transparent;border:0;border-radius:var(--ft-radius-pill);color:var(--ft-gray-700);cursor:pointer;transition:background-color .2s ease,color .2s ease,box-shadow .2s ease}.ft-scroll-cta__dismiss svg{width:16px;height:16px;display:block}.ft-scroll-cta__dismiss:hover,.ft-scroll-cta__dismiss:focus-visible{background:var(--ft-gray-100);color:var(--ft-navy);outline:none;box-shadow:0 0 0 2px color-mix(in srgb,var(--ft-cyan) 25%,transparent)}@media (max-width: 720px){.ft-scroll-cta{left:var(--ft-space-3);right:var(--ft-space-3);max-width:none;transform:translateY(16px)}.ft-scroll-cta.is-visible{transform:translateY(0)}.ft-scroll-cta__inner{flex-wrap:wrap;gap:var(--ft-space-3);padding:var(--ft-space-3) var(--ft-space-4);border-radius:var(--ft-radius-subtle)}.ft-scroll-cta__tagline{flex:1 1 100%;white-space:normal}.ft-scroll-cta__actions{flex:1 1 auto;flex-wrap:wrap}}@media (prefers-reduced-motion: reduce){.ft-scroll-cta,.ft-scroll-cta.is-visible{transition:opacity 1ms linear;transform:translate(-50%)}}@media (prefers-reduced-motion: reduce) and (max-width: 720px){.ft-scroll-cta,.ft-scroll-cta.is-visible{transform:none}}
